diff --git a/.github/workflows/build-and-upload-to-s3.yml b/.github/workflows/build-and-upload-to-s3.yml index df4c8e31d..a42f800e9 100644 --- a/.github/workflows/build-and-upload-to-s3.yml +++ b/.github/workflows/build-and-upload-to-s3.yml @@ -1,6 +1,6 @@ name: build on: - push: + pull_request: branches: - main jobs: diff --git a/.github/workflows/build-in-pr.yml b/.github/workflows/build-in-pr.yml deleted file mode 100644 index b134c22cd..000000000 --- a/.github/workflows/build-in-pr.yml +++ /dev/null @@ -1,27 +0,0 @@ -name: build -on: - pull_request: - branches: - - main -jobs: - Build: - runs-on: ubuntu-latest - steps: - - name: Setup Node.js - uses: actions/setup-node@v3 - with: - node-version: 20 - - name: Checkout Repository - uses: actions/checkout@v3 - - name: Install modules - uses: pnpm/action-setup@v2 - with: - version: 8 - run_install: | - - recursive: true - args: [--frozen-lockfile, --strict-peer-dependencies] - - name: Build projects - run: pnpm build - env: - NEXT_PUBLIC_CLERK_PUBLISHABLE_KEY: 'YOUR_CLERK_PUBLISHABLE_KEY' - NEXT_PUBLIC_API_URL: 'http://localhost:5173' diff --git a/package.json b/package.json index dad70e4e4..371c3875c 100644 --- a/package.json +++ b/package.json @@ -39,6 +39,7 @@ "prepare": "husky install" }, "devDependencies": { + "@effect/schema": "^0.48.4", "@codemod-com/tsconfig": "workspace:*", "@codemod-com/utilities": "workspace:*", "@total-typescript/ts-reset": "^0.4.2",